首页 > 其他分享 >堆叠面积图的优点和缺点有哪些?

堆叠面积图的优点和缺点有哪些?

时间:2023-04-11 14:24:57浏览次数:40  
标签:变量 多个 展示 面积 堆叠 优点 缺点 数据

简介

在之前的文章中提到过,面积图(Area Chart)是在折线图的基础上,对折线以下区域进行颜色填充,主要是用于在连续间隔或时间跨度上展示数值。而今天我们要说的是堆叠面积图(Stacked Area Chart),它是一种特殊的面积图,可以用来比较在一个区间内的多个变量。

 

堆叠面积图和面积图的区别

堆叠面积图和面积图的区别在于,堆叠面积图每个数据系列的起点都是基于前一个数据系列绘制的,也就是每度量一行就要填满行与行之间的区域。

 

堆叠面积图和面积图都是用于表示数据随时间、类别等变化的趋势,但它们有一些区别,在不同的数据分析场景中有其适用的优势:

(1)数据展示方式不同:面积图通常是在一个坐标系中绘制单独的一组数据,可以展示每个数据点所占比例大小,而堆叠面积图将多个数据集按顺序叠加显示,可以展示每个数据集之间的比例关系。

(2)数据解读方式不同:面积图更适合强调单个数据集的趋势和变化,而堆叠面积图更适合比较不同数据集之间的趋势和变化。

(3)可读性和易用性不同:堆叠面积图在数据集较少时可读性较好,但随着数据集数量的增加,图表会变得拥挤,难以阅读和理解;面积图通常更易于阅读和理解,即使数据集很多。

 

常见应用场景

堆叠面积图适用于展示多个类别或者多个变量的累积量或者占比情况,能够清晰地表现每个类别或变量在总量中所占的比例,并能够在不同类别或变量之间进行比较。常见的应用场景包括:

(1)需要比较多个变量在总体中的比例和变化趋势;

(2)需要突出不同变量之间的相对大小和变化;

(3)需要展示多个变量的总和和每个变量的贡献程度。

 

举几个例子,如:

(1)展示多个产品或服务在市场中的占比情况,以及它们随时间的变化趋势。

(2)展示多个销售渠道在销售额或销售量方面的占比情况,以及它们在不同时间段的变化趋势。

(3)展示多个成本项目在总成本中的占比情况,以及它们在不同时间段的变化趋势。

(4)展示多个人群在总人口中的占比情况,以及它们随时间的变化趋势,例如不同年龄段的人口占比、不同职业群体的占比等等。

通过堆叠面积图,可以直观地看出每个类别或变量在总量中所占的比例和变化趋势,有利于进行分析和决策。

 

优点&缺点

堆叠面积图是一种常用的数据可视化图表类型,用于比较多个变量在总体中所占的比例以及变量之间的关系。相比于简单面积图,堆叠面积图将不同的变量按照一定的顺序堆叠在一起,使得不同变量所占的面积更加清晰,可以更直观地比较变量之间的大小关系和趋势。

 

堆叠面积图的优点包括:

(1)可以直观地展示多个变量之间的比例和趋势;

(2)可以突出不同变量之间的相对大小和变化;

(3)可以同时展示多个变量的总和和每个变量的贡献程度。

堆叠面积图的缺点包括:

(1)当堆叠的变量数量较多时,可能会导致图表过于复杂,难以阅读和理解;

(2)当堆叠的变量之间存在相互影响和重叠时,可能会导致图表产生歧义和误解。

 

了解更多可视化组件知识,指路→堆叠面积图 - 山海鲸可视化 (shanhaibi.com)

标签:变量,多个,展示,面积,堆叠,优点,缺点,数据
From: https://www.cnblogs.com/xzj3900/p/17306070.html

相关文章

  • 微服务的优缺点
    微服务架构的优点包括:更好的可维护性:微服务架构将应用程序拆分成多个服务,每个服务都有自己的代码库和团队。这使得代码更加模块化,更易于维护和更新。更高的可靠性:微服务架构允许将应用程序拆分成多个服务,每个服务都可以独立部署和运行。这使得系统更加健壮,可以更好地处理故障和......
  • 分布式存储技术(下):宽表存储与全文搜索引擎的架构原理、特性、优缺点解析
    对于写密集型应用,每天写入量巨大,数据增长量无法预估,且对性能和可靠性要求非常高,普通关系型数据库无法满足其需求。对于全文搜索和数据分析这类对查询性能要求极高的场景也是如此。为了进一步满足上面两类场景的需求,有了宽表存储和搜索引擎技术,本文将对他们的架构、原理、优缺点做......
  • MongoDB、Redis、HBase、Cassandra、Elasticsearch、ClickHouse等NoSQL数据库简介及优
    MongoDBMongoDB是一个基于文档的NoSQL数据库,它使用BSON(二进制JSON)格式存储数据。MongoDB支持动态查询,可以轻松地处理非结构化数据。它还支持水平扩展,可以在多个节点上分布数据。优点:灵活性高,支持非结构化数据存储。支持水平扩展,可以在多个节点上分布数据。支持动态查询,可......
  • MySQL、Oracle、SQLServer、PostgreSQL、DB2、Sybase、GBase、Informix关系型数据库简
    MySQLMySQL是一种开源的关系型数据库管理系统,它是最流行的数据库之一。MySQL具有高性能、可靠性和易用性的特点,支持多种操作系统和编程语言。MySQL的优点包括:优点:开源免费,可自由使用和修改高性能,支持大规模数据存储和高并发访问易于安装和使用,具有良好的文档和社区支持支......
  • 分布式存储技术(下):宽表存储与全文搜索引擎的架构原理、特性、优缺点解析
    对于写密集型应用,每天写入量巨大,数据增长量无法预估,且对性能和可靠性要求非常高,普通关系型数据库无法满足其需求。对于全文搜索和数据分析这类对查询性能要求极高的场景也是如此。为了进一步满足上面两类场景的需求,有了宽表存储和搜索引擎技术,本文将对他们的架构、原理缺点做介绍。......
  • 分布式存储技术(下):宽表存储与全文搜索引擎的架构原理、特性、优缺点解析
    对于写密集型应用,每天写入量巨大,数据增长量无法预估,且对性能和可靠性要求非常高,普通关系型数据库无法满足其需求。对于全文搜索和数据分析这类对查询性能要求极高的场景也是如此。为了进一步满足上面两类场景的需求,有了宽表存储和搜索引擎技术,本文将对他们的架构、原理、优缺点做介......
  • 分布式存储技术(下):宽表存储与全文搜索引擎的架构原理、特性、优缺点解析
    对于写密集型应用,每天写入量巨大,数据增长量无法预估,且对性能和可靠性要求非常高,普通关系型数据库无法满足其需求。对于全文搜索和数据分析这类对查询性能要求极高的场景也是如此。为了进一步满足上面两类场景的需求,有了宽表存储和搜索引擎技术,本文将对他们的架构、原理、优缺点做介......
  • ThreadLocal缺点及解决方案
    简单的一句话总结是每个Thread上都有一个threadLocals属性,它是一个ThreadLocalMap,里面存放着一个Entry数组,key是ThreadLocal类型的弱引用,value是对用的值。所有的操作都是基于这个ThreadLocalMap操作的。但是它有一个局限性,就是不能在父子线程之间传递。即在子线程中无法访问在父......
  • 长连接和短连接区别和优缺点
    TCP与UDPudp:面向无连接的通信协议,数据包括目的端口信息和源端口信息优点:面向无连接,操作简单,要求系统资源较少,速度快,由于不需要连接,可进行广播发送缺点:发送数据之前不需要与对方建立连接,接收到数据时也不需要发送确认信号,发送端不知道接收端是否正确接接收,不会重发,不可靠。tcp:......
  • Redis持久化RDB和AOF原理解析、使用和优缺点对比
    前言本文讲述Redis两种持久化方式RDB和AOF优缺点以及原理。为何需要持久化?Redis是基于内存操作的,进程终止、服务器宕机后内存数据会丢失,但是在很多使用场景中我们希望数据不丢失,服务重启之后数据还能恢复到停机前的状态,特别是使用Redis做数据库的情况。Redis持久化......